- %CO:A,5,80%%CO:B,12,62% %H1%Macro Report Writer
-
- %JR% Last year my staff for the first time, completed all
- %JL%end-of-year written reports on children for parents via
- %JR%PipeDream. This was a major exercise for us. Advantages are
- %JL%obvious. However this produced more work than expected, with
- %JR%some requiring substantial editing for spelling and
- %JL%grammatical misadventures. Many hours were spent thoroughly
- %JR%checking the written material before reports could be signed
- %JL%and dispatched to children's homes. To overcome that problem
- %JR%arising again, a Macro dBase has been developed where the Alt
- %JL%Ascii values from 127 through to 255 [covering the
- %JR%international key set] have been redefined each with a
- %JL%paragraph of text. This will allow those teachers who find
- %JR%report writing via computer difficult, to use a shortcut
- %JL%system. Great care is being taken to ensure that comment
- %JR%quality is high and that an appropriate choice range is
- %JL%provided. To be more precise teachers will be encouraged to
- edit each comment following selection.
- %JR% My intention is that the text files will provide a readable
- %JL%reference for teachers locking comments to an ascii three
- %JR%digit numeral. To input, the teacher needs to
- %JL%double click on the relevant macro, and then enter Alt plus
- %JR%the relevant ascii number at the keypad for chosen comments.
-
- %JR% To provide sufficient comment options, several macros have
- %JL%been completed. The full set of these together with the text
- files for each is included.
